EverKB

Knowledge Base Ever

CentOS7 پر لچکدار تلاش 7.3 انسٹال کریں

2020-01-14 15:52:48

لیبل لگائیں: CentOS, Elasticsearch, CentOS7, Elasticsearch7.3, سرکاری لچکدار ، Elasticsearch انسٹال کریں

/etc/yum.repos.d/elasticsearch.repo فائل کو درج ذیل میں ترمیم کریں:

[elasticsearch-7.x]
name=Elasticsearch repository for 7.x packages
baseurl=https://artifacts.elastic.co/packages/7.x/yum
gpgcheck=1
gpgkey=https://artifacts.elastic.co/GPG-KEY-elasticsearch
enabled=1
autorefresh=1
type=rpm-md

YUM تنصیب کے بعد ، بوٹ آپریشن مرتب کریں اور خدمت شروع کریں۔

yum -y install elasticsearch

systemctl daemon-reload
systemctl enable elasticsearch
systemctl start elasticsearch

کنفگریشن فائل /etc/elasticsearch/elasticsearch.yml میں ترمیم کریں

#secruity لائن کے نیچے ایک اجازت سے چلنے والی تشکیل شامل کریں ، محفوظ کریں اور باہر نکلیں
network.host: 192.168.0.10

http.port: 9200

cluster.initial_master_nodes: ["node-1"]

لچکدار تلاش کو دوبارہ شروع کریں اور آپ مؤکل کو دور سے رابطہ قائم کرنے کیلئے استعمال کرسکتے ہیں۔

[root@localhost ~]# systemctl restart elasticsearch

[root@localhost ~]# curl 192.168.0.10:9200
{
  "name" : "carbon",
  "cluster_name" : "elasticsearch",
  "cluster_uuid" : "RmfeiseHQ8C5S9eF7gG6aQ",
  "version" : {
    "number" : "7.3.0",
    "build_flavor" : "default",
    "build_type" : "rpm",
    "build_hash" : "de777fa",
    "build_date" : "2019-07-24T18:30:11.767338Z",
    "build_snapshot" : false,
    "lucene_version" : "8.1.0",
    "minimum_wire_compatibility_version" : "6.8.0",
    "minimum_index_compatibility_version" : "6.0.0-beta1"
  },
  "tagline" : "You Know, for Search"
}
[root@carbon ~]#

مسئلہ: اجازت کی توثیق ترتیب دینے کے بعد ، صارف اور پاس ورڈ بھی قائم ہوجاتا ہے ، لیکن مؤکل مربوط نہیں ہوسکتا ہے۔

حل: فائر وال کو روکیں
systemctl stop firewalld
systemctl stop iptables

سوال: لچکدار تلاش تک رسائی حاصل کرنے پر اشارہ کریں: Elasticsearch cluster 'master_not_discovered_exception'

حل: سینٹوس 8 میں ایلسٹک شارچ 7.5 انسٹال کرتے وقت یہ مسئلہ درپیش آیا ۔اس کی وجہ یہ ہے کہ نوڈس ایک دوسرے کو دریافت نہیں کرسکتے ہیں۔اگر صرف ایک نوڈ ہے تو ، آپ کنفیگریشن فائل میں ترمیم کرسکتے ہیں اور نوڈ کا نام نوڈ -1 پر سیٹ کرسکتے ہیں۔

فیلڈ کیچ کا سائز اصل میموری کے 50 to پر مقرر کرنے کی سفارش کی جاتی ہے۔
vim /etc/elasticsearch/elasticsearch.yml

node.name: node-1

indices.fielddata.cache.size: 2gb

لیبل لگائیں

CentOS7 CentOS PHP Linux Python3 Python MySQL JavaScript MariaDB YUM Redis MySQL8 caching_sha2_password HTML mysql_native_password PHP7 CSS center Fatal Errors MongoDB4 sudoers DATE_SUB Phalcon SQL Server 2017 WiFi .htaccess Compiling PHP frequency conflict set_error_handler TestCase Elasticsearch7.3 PHPUnit ss5.conf apr daemon HTTP particles.js Slim Vincent Garreau Failed to build these modules: _uuid MongoDB Sudo DATE_ADD ip command pg_bha.conf SQL Server width Compiling Apache Frameworks MySQL-python scrollbar Tcp BBR Elasticsearch libpython3.7m.so.1.0 PHPStorm ss5-3.8.9 Apache2.4 CURLOPT_POSTFIELDS NodeJs show VIM Bluetooth Failed to build these modules: _ctypes Minimal ISO substr date sub INTERVAL PECL SQL Date Funcitons Wi-Fi CodeIgniter font-size root Tag Cloud dual network interfaces Laravel ss5 apache httpd CURLFille horiz-align node.js ShadowsocksR vertical-align BarManager exec mb_substr PyCharm SUBDATE date add IntelliJIDEA PEAR SOCKS5 Proxy Server WebStorm Chrome find remi Tag du jQuery PHP5.5 src Apache cURL hide nginx Shadowsocks-Python V2Ray availability eth0 MariaDB10.4 PostgreSQL sub folder date Install MongoDB pdo_sqlsrv SOCKS5 Web Server File Upload mssql-tools register_shutdown_function Symfony DevExpress JetBrain php-fpm sqlsrv Zend Framework ADDDATE height network interface Shadowsocks-Libev unixODBC-devel error_get_last Port 80 string Aura data INDENTIFIED BY password policy requirements SOCKS Web Development Fedora Media Writer msodbcsql Redis5 SVN Deepin jemalloc SQLAlchemy absolute convert FuelPHP mysqlclient Shadowsocks toggle Error Control Operator margin PHPUnit Framework ss5.passwd at-symbol daemon process IIS password SOCKET vps

تازہ ترین مضمون